WebA cistern is a large, often rectangular, tank that holds the water that the toilet uses to flush the waste into the sewage system. There are a few different kinds of cistern and flush systems that impact how your cistern works, but many cisterns in our homes and offices operate on the same basic principle of using gravity to flush the toilet. WebNov 1, 2024 · The cistern is a giant building covering a rectangular area of 140 meters in length and 70 meters in width. Covering a total area of 9,800 square meters, this cistern has a water storage capacity of approximately 100,000 tons. There are 336 columns, each 9 meters high, in this cistern, which is descended by a stone staircase with 52 steps. ontario ged onlineWebcompact car.
